The main design features and the results of tests carried out on a prototype of a 750 kW interior permanent-magnet (IPM) motor for ship propulsion are presented. The principal reasons for choosing an IPM motor design over other available types of permanent-magnet (PM) motors for ship propulsion have been discussed in detail.
